WebThe optimal line length for body text is 50–75 characters. Shorter or longer line lengths can hurt readability. Our large-scale testing reveals that text line length often makes product or service descriptions unnecessarily difficult for users to read. As a general rule-of-thumb, "hitting the Enter key twice" is never the correct answer to any question about formatting text in a word processor. That action does not add a line space after the current paragraph, it creates an additional (empty) paragraph.
